What determines the price of a scrap Mercedes Sprinter?Sprinters are popular working vans, and values can vary considerably. An older non-running van may still have a worthwhile scrap value, while a newer, complete or repairable Sprinter could be worth more as an unwanted vehicle than its basic scrap value. That is why a one-size-fits-all price is rarely fair. The main factors are the van’s age, model, condition, location and whether it is complete. Its size and weight also matter. A long-wheelbase or high-roof Sprinter may carry more metal than a smaller van, but condition can make just as much difference to the final offer. Be clear about any major accident damage, mechanical faults, missing wheels, fire damage or whether the vehicle starts. Honest details help you receive an accurate quote first time. They also prevent awkward last-minute changes when the collection driver arrives. A registration number is usually the quickest starting point. If you have it, add the mileage, MOT position and a brief description of the van’s condition. A proper buyer will use this information to assess whether your Mercedes Sprinter should be valued purely for scrap or as an unwanted van with extra value. It is worth comparing more than one quote if time allows, but compare like for like. Ask whether collection is included, whether the price is subject to inspection and when the money will reach your bank. The cheapest-looking service can become expensive if you are expected to deliver a non-running van yourself or pay for removal. A fair quote is not always the first number you hearSome buyers quote a tempting figure before they know enough about the Sprinter. This can lead to a lower offer at collection. A reliable quote takes account of the basics from the beginning, including the registration, condition, access and location. If your van is complete, easy to collect and accurately described, there is less room for surprises. If there are circumstances that affect collection, such as a flat tyre, blocked access or a missing key, mention them when you call. It is the quickest route to a smooth pickup and the correct price. Get more for your unwanted Sprinter without wasting timeThere is no need to spend money preparing a tired van for sale when you simply want it gone. However, a few simple checks can protect the value of your quote and make collection easier. First, remove your personal belongings. Work vans often contain paperwork, tools, sat-nav devices, phone holders and items stored under seats. Check the glovebox, door pockets, overhead compartments and load area carefully before collection. Next, have your vehicle documents ready if you have them. The V5C is helpful, but a missing document does not always mean collection cannot go ahead. Tell the buyer early so they can explain what information is needed. You should also make sure you are authorised to sell the van, particularly if it belongs to a business, is in a family member’s name or has outstanding finance. Finally, describe the Sprinter as it is now, not as it was before the fault developed. A van that stopped running last week, has accident damage or has been off the road for months can still be collected. Accurate information gives you a stronger, more dependable offer.
